>..what is the server/cluster?It is the instance of PostgreSQL that you have
>installed.You can have multiple instances/copies of PostgreSQL on your PC,
each on a separate port #. If you only have one, it is usually on port 5432.

>...but I do not see the tables anywhere. Where might they have gone?You first
>have to
1. Connect to the server/cluster2. Expand Databases3. Click on a database and
expand it
4. Click on Schemas and expand it5. Click on the schema where your tables
are.6. Click on Tables.
